Introduction and Background

The island of Bali, with its picturesque landscapes, vibrant culture, and bustling economy, has become a sought-after destination for both tourists and investors alike. However, beneath its serene façade lies an inherent risk that often goes unnoticed: the threat posed by earthquakes. While many may associate natural disasters like tsunamis or volcanic eruptions with Bali, few realize that seismic activity is also a significant concern.

Common Problems Owners Face

Owners of buildings in Bali face several challenges when it comes to earthquake safety. These challenges can be broadly categorized into three main areas: awareness, preparedness, and compliance. #### Awareness Gaps One of the primary issues faced by owners is the lack of adequate awareness about the risks associated with earthquakes. Many property owners believe that their structures are built to withstand natural disasters due to strict building codes. However, these codes often do not account for the specific characteristics of Bali's seismic activity. The result is a false sense of security among residents and businesses. #### Preparedness Shortcomings Even when owners recognize the potential risks, they may struggle with implementing effective earthquake safety measures. This can be attributed to several factors, including limited knowledge about best practices in seismology, financial constraints, and time pressures. Owners might prioritize immediate operational concerns over long-term structural stability, leading to a lack of proactive measures. #### Compliance Issues Finally, compliance with local building codes is another significant problem. While regulations exist, their enforcement can be lax due to various bureaucratic challenges. Even when owners do attempt to comply, they may face obstacles such as outdated code versions, unclear guidelines, and limited access to specialized expertise. These issues can lead to suboptimal construction practices that fail to adequately address seismic risks.

The Risks and Consequences of Ignoring Earthquake Safety

Ignoring earthquake safety in Bali can have severe consequences for both individuals and businesses. The potential impacts range from minor disruptions to complete structural collapse, each with its own set of ramifications. #### Minor Disruptions: Economic Costs Even small-scale earthquakes can cause significant economic disruption. For instance, a moderate tremor can result in the temporary closure of business premises, leading to lost revenue for owners and employees. Additionally, the cleanup and repair process can be time-consuming and costly, further exacerbating financial losses. #### Major Earthquakes: Structural Collapse The consequences of a major earthquake are far more severe. A significant seismic event could lead to the total collapse of buildings, resulting in not only property damage but also loss of life. The collapse of critical infrastructure such as schools, hospitals, and government buildings can have devastating effects on the local community.
